Traders protest

Since the anger of small traders was mounting because of the fact that their livelihoods were being threatened, it was inevitable that they would join hands to increase their bargaining power.

FDI in retail has dealt a body blow to neighbourhood shops, mom-and-pop stores and the ecosystem they had nurtured. Now the trading community across the country plans to put pressure on the government to address its grievances.

In a way, One Nation, One Trader, One Vote campaign, to be kicked off from February 1, has the power to change the dynamics of the poll arithmetic, thus making both the incumbent government as well as the Opposition parties wary of the development.

It sure is a potent weapon that people, acting as a collective, can bring to the table. Earlier, the Confederation of All India Traders (CAIT) had filed a petition in the The National Company Law Appellate Tribunal (NCLAT) against the Competition Commission of India’s decision to approve the US retail giant Walmart’s acquisition of e-commerce Flipkart.

The CAIT had accused Flipkart of engaging in the inventory-based model of e-commerce in the guise of operating under a marketplace model. In sheer desperation, the CAIT had also launched nationwide agitations last year.

The latest initiative, that has the support of at least 200-odd trade leaders from 24 states, is the culmination of years of struggle. In the electoral season, no party can upset, let alone ignore, “seven crore small businesses providing livelihood and employment to about 45 crore people and generating an annual business of about Rs 42 lakh crore”. By controlling the narrative, the traders’ body wants to remove the uncertainties plaguing their existence. It is unfortunate that things had to come to such a stage.
